Lets compare vitamin content per 100 grams of Oat Bran Bread vs Toasted Multi-grain Bread:
Oat Bran Bread has 2.1 times more Vitamin B1, 2.4 times more Vitamin B2 and 1.6 times more Vitamin B5 than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ain.
While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ain contains 3.9 times more Vitamin B6 and 1.3 times more Vitamin K than Oat Bran Bread.
Both Oat Bran Bread and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ain have similar amounts of Vitamin B3, Vitamin B9 and Vitamin E per 100 g.
Both Oat Bran Bread as well as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C and Vitamin D in 100 g.
Comparing minerals per 100 grams for Oat Bran Bread vs Toasted Multi-grain Bread:
Oat Bran Bread has 1.4 times more Water than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ain.
While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ain contains 1.7 times more Calcium, 2.3 times more Copper, 2.4 times more Magnesium, 2.8 times more Manganese, 1.8 times more Phosphorus, 1.7 times more Potassium and 2.1 times more Zinc than Oat Bran Bread.
Both Oat Bran Bread and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ain have similar amounts of Iron, Selenium and Sodium per 100 g.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 grams:
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ain contains 1.4 times more Saturated Fat, 2.2 times more Omega 3, 1.8 times more Fiber and 1.4 times more Protein than Oat Bran Bread.
Both Oat Bran Bread and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ain have similar amounts of Energy, Fat, Omega 6, Carbohydrate and Sugars per 100 g.
Both Oat Bran Bread as well as Toasted Multi-grain Bread with Whole-grain have insufficient amounts of Cholesterol, Glucose and Sucrose in 100 g.
